About Chaochao Feng

Chaochao Feng is a scholar working on Hardware and Architecture, Computer Networks and Communications and Electronic, Optical and Magnetic Materials, having authored 30 papers that have together received 541 indexed citations. Recurring topics across this work include Interconnection Networks and Systems (14 papers), Parallel Computing and Optimization Techniques (6 papers) and VLSI and Analog Circuit Testing (5 papers). The work is most often cited by research in Hardware and Architecture (198 citations), Computer Networks and Communications (380 citations) and Electronic, Optical and Magnetic Materials (140 citations). Chaochao Feng has collaborated with scholars based in China, Sweden and United States. Frequent co-authors include Axel Jantsch, Zhonghai Lu, Minxuan Zhang, Xueqian Zhao, Martin Radetzki, Jinwen Li, Haopeng Cai, Zuocheng Xing, Bowen Cheng and Zhuofan Liao. Their work appears in journals such as SHILAP Revista de lepidopterología, Journal of Materials Science and ACM Computing Surveys.
